What is a Structured Settlement?
A Structured Settlement is an annuity purchased for the benefit of individuals who have suffered physical injuries. The annuitant receives a series of tax-free* payments tailored to meet both future medical and basic living expenses. A Structured Settlement offers the security of guaranteed long-term income, thus removing the burden of managing a large sum of money from the injured party and reducing the possibility of exhausting the settlement fund.

What is a Guaranteed Investment Contract?
Guaranteed Investment Contracts (GICs) are investment contracts that guarantee payments at a fixed interest rate, indexed rate, or participating interest rate on a specified date. GICs provide a full guarantee of principal and accrued interest and are backed by the general assets or the separate account of the issuing insurance company. GICs are ideal investment vehicles for the stable value fund of defined contributions plans and other qualified plans.
